Coronavirus Update for Students

March 17, 2020

College of the Canyons continues to monitor the latest developments on the fast-moving coronavirus health emergency. As of today, health authorities confirmed three cases in the Santa Clarita Valley, none of which are known to be connected to College of the Canyons.

Nevertheless, all College of the Canyons in-person student services will be moved to remote delivery online as part of the college’s efforts to protect the health of employees and students.

As was the case Monday and Tuesday of this week, offices will continue to be closed to in-person visits by students and the public through April 10, 2020. TLC, Library, Counseling, Financial Aid, Admissions and Records, and all other services will be available online.
